Hey I have the 2.5 stock alloys and I was wondering if there was any special type of paint I should use in painting them.

I was planning on doing a High Temp semi gloss engine paint. Do any of you have experience with this.

I do plan to buy aftermarket rims but I am kinda spent on cash

If I was you, I wouldnt paint them yourself. Get them powder coated.

+1 on powdercoat...paint would peel in no time, especially if you take it to a high pressure car wash or used any type of hard cleaning products

I know a bunch of people who have painted their wheels.. its like painting your nails though...

Since you are doing the work, its no labor... but the paint wont last very long..

I know kids that painted them, then baked them to have the paint harden too... Some locals charge $30-70 a wheel to paint..

I even know a clown who paid 200 a wheel to paint!

Expect it to be something you will touch up regularly, the only thing in your favor is your in an area with no snow.

Rob... just don't do it man. Wait until you get rims. Our stockers aren't that bad.

My cousin has an '07 Max and he painted his stockers with paint from Autozone or Kragen. The first week to a month after he did it, it looked pretty good and I was thinking about doing it. I went to his house a couple weeks back and saw his Max... there are chips EVERYWHERE. Looks horrible. I'm so glad I didn't paint mine.
